Output 338556936fde95ceb59f92d81f40d79a3b310e8eae2f0f6d0213b878d9f3ba8e:37

value
16777216
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b9e916c8c0d7e3e8d72cc96fa3daf1a7a45d309605aadfe1b3b4188711bbc37f
address
bc1ph853djxq6l3734eve9h68kh357j96vykqk4dlcdnksvgwydmcdls9su3l2
transaction
338556936fde95ceb59f92d81f40d79a3b310e8eae2f0f6d0213b878d9f3ba8e